To be clear, I don't want to imply they're useless though. Velocidrone, DRL and Liftoff (I haven't tried Uncrashed yet) all have good enough physics for real use cases, and are widely used.
- As a beginner, they help you crash less. You can learn enough basics to save some real money in avoided crashes. The sims pay for themselves right away, you can just buy them all. The sim-isms don't matter so much.
- As a skilled pilot, they help you crash more. You can safely iterate on your maneuvers really really well (no repairs, immediate retry from same conditions, always good weather, fly from home). You'll have an idea where the differences are and how you need to compensate with the actual craft. You can tune the virtual counterpart to be a bit closer.
They complement real model flying, they just cant replace it. (And even that is questionable. I bet many just can't afford real model flying. Sims might help them scratch the itch.)
A _really accurate_ flight sim is actually hard to do though, for a few reasons. Aerodynamic modelling is hard (there are lots of interesting effects), and that almost every model aircraft is unique (due to home building) and constantly changes (crashes, repairs, upgrades) probably doesn't help. And neither does that the core idea behind multirotors is unstable flight, which entirely depends on the firmware. There are different firmware projects (Betaflight is the most popular for racing, but not the only), and they are quite tunable. Can't simulate that accurately; it would have to be firmware in the loop.
